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or water spill on hard flo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ean up and dry with towels and fans. |
| Leaky pipe under sink | Yes, for temporary fix | Yes, for permanent repair and water damage | You can stop the leak, but professional assessment is needed for hidden moisture. |
| Basement flooded with 2 inches of clean water | Maybe, for small areas | Yes, for larger areas | DIY is possible for small spots, but pro equipment is needed for thorough drying and preventing mold. |
| Fire damage with smoke residue | No | Yes | Smoke and soot are corrosive and require specialized cleaning and deodorizing. |
| Suspected mold growth in a large area | No | Yes | Mold can be a health hazard and requires containment and professional removal. |
| Storm damage to roof or siding | No | Yes | Safety is a major concern, and professional repairs are needed for structural integrity. |
While some minor issues can be handled with a DIY approach, significant damage often requires professional intervention. Trying to tackle extensive water, fire, or mold damage yourself can lead to bigger problems and higher costs down the road. Professional restoration ensures the job is done right the first time.

Estimated Restoration Costs In Buffalo
The cost of restoration can vary widely depending on the extent of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the specific services required. These figures are general estimates for properties in Buffalo, not exact quotes. Understanding potential costs helps you budget and getting a free estimate is the best next step.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Damage Cleanup (Minor) |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water, drying time needed, and material replacement. |
| Water Damage Cleanup (Major/Flood) | $2,500 – $10,000+ | Extent of saturation, structural drying, potential mold issues. |
| Fire and Smoke Damage Restoration | $1,500 – $7,500+ | Severity of fire, amount of soot and smoke, structural repairs. |
| Mold Remediation (Small Area) | $750 – $3,000 | Size of mold infestation, type of mold, and accessibility. |
| Mold Remediation (Large Area) | $3,000 – $10,000+ | Extensive contamination, structural encapsulation, and air scrubbing. |
| Storm Damage Repair (Minor) | $500 – $3,000 | Type of damage (e.g., siding, window), extent of repair needed. |

How quickly do I need to call someone after discovering water damage?
You should call for professional help as soon as possible, ideally within 24-48 hours. The longer water sits, the more damage it can cause, including structural compromise and mold growth. Our 24/7 emergency service means we can start the mitigation process right away to minimize long-term effects.
Will my homeowner’s insurance cover the damage?
Coverage depends on the cause of the damage. Standard policies typically cover sudden and accidental events like pipe bursts or storm damage, but often exclude gradual leaks or poor maintenance. What are the health risks associated with mold in my home?
Mold exposure can cause a variety of health issues, including allergic reactions, asthma attacks, respiratory problems, and irritation to the eyes, skin, and throat. The severity depends on the type of mold and individual sensitivity. Can I clean up smoke damage myself?
For light, surface-level smoke residue on non-porous items, you might be able to do some light cleaning. However, smoke and soot particles are often acidic, oily, and can penetrate deep into materials.
